About Woodland Learning

Woodland Learning is a small local business specialising in fun, hands-on woodland learning experiences. It began in April 2006. It is run by me, Ruth Parsons.

Woodland Learning aims to help children of all ages, families, teachers and other educators, adult learning and volunteer groups to develop, care for and use trees and woodlands safely for enjoyable learning to develop new skills, develop personally and to understand and appreciate the woodland environment through making connections with the natural environment.

The main areas of work are running Forest School sessions for children; delivering woodland and Forest School courses for adults; making willow sculptures and running school and community willow courses and projects; working in school grounds on woodland and vegetable growing projects.

Most projects take place in and around Swindon, Wiltshire and Cirencester. Woodland Learning has permission to work in the National Trust wood, Cuckoo Pen Plantation at Coleshill and the Swindon Borough Council wood at Stanton Park. Woodland Learning works in partnership with the Noah’s Ark Children’s Project at Macaroni Wood in the Cotswolds. The business also works in woods in school grounds and other woods by invitation. Woodland Learning works in partnership with Wiltshire County Council and Bright Horizons to run courses across the county. Open College Network Forest School qualification courses are delivered in partnership with Archimedes Training.

The business has a van and many tools as well as most other equipment that may be needed. These are all maintained to the highest standards. There is always a first aid kit on site and a full risk assessment is carried out for every project. Full and clear instructions are always given. Boundaries are set as appropriate.

About Ruth Parsons

Woodland Learning Ruth ParsonsRuth Parsons (me) who runs Woodland Learning lives in the Cotswolds with her husband and two teenage sons. I really enjoy bike rides, our allotment, crafts and Gavin and Stacey on TV! I have been a Countryside Education Officer and Trainer for over 25 years. I have worked for BTCV, Great Western Community Forest, the Northmoor Trust, National Trails, Swindon College and Roves Farm. I have a BTEC HND Conservation Management, BSc Hons. Ecology, C&G 7302 Certificate in Delivering Learning, Outdoor Paediatric First Aid certificate, Surveying Dangerous Trees certificate, Basic Food Hygiene, a Swindon Borough Council Enhanced CRB check and have attended a Child Protection training course . I completed my Advanced Award in Forest School Leadership Level 3 qualification in 2004 and my level 4 Forest School Trainer qualification in 2010. I have £5 million public liability insurance. I have learned most of what I know from practice and all the wonderful people I have worked with in the woods. I have always loved woodlands and sharing my joy and fascination of them with others. I have never lost my enthusiasm! I want to continue to help as many people as I can to enjoy making the same rewarding connection with nature that I have.
